Position: Project Lead/State Lead

Location: Shillong, Meghalaya (with travel as required)

Team Size: Manages multiple cross-functional teams

About the Role

We are looking for a dynamic and experienced Project Lead/State Lead to helm strategic operations for our political consulting organization. This is a pivotal leadership role that sits at the core of the organization- translating the vision of senior leadership into ground-level execution, and ensuring every team, vertical, and campaign delivers with precision and impact.

The ideal candidate will have hands-on experience in political consulting or campaign management, a strong record of leading teams, and the maturity to operate as the critical link between top management and on-ground teams.

Key Responsibilities:

- Serve as the primary point of coordination between senior leadership and operational/field teams, ensuring strategic priorities are clearly communicated and executed.
- Lead, mentor, and manage multiple teams simultaneously across research, field operations, communications, and strategy verticals.
- Take end-to-end ownership of projects from planning to execution to delivery with minimal hand-holding.
- Build and maintain a high-performance culture where team members are aligned, accountable, and motivated.
- Represent the organization in high-stakes meetings with clients, political stakeholders, and partners with polish and discretion.
- Anticipate bottlenecks between strategy and execution and proactively resolve them.
- Uphold the organization's standards of confidentiality, integrity, and professionalism given the sensitive nature of political work.

Requirements:





- Prior experience in political consulting, campaign management, or a closely related field is essential; strong understanding of political dynamics, electoral processes, and stakeholder management.
- Proven experience leading and managing multiple teams or verticals simultaneously
- A Graduate or Postgraduate degree from a premier institute is mandatory.
- Minimum 4 years of relevant qualified experience, with at least 2 years in a leadership capacity.
- Demonstrated ability to build trust and credibility quickly; someone teams naturally align behind and follow.
- Track record of staying with organizations for meaningful tenures, reflecting genuine long-term commitment rather than transient stints.

Competencies we are looking for:

- Executive presence: Polished, articulate, and professional in high-pressure and high-visibility settings.
- Ownership mentality: Genuinely driven to prove their capability and grow into larger leadership mandates; treats the organization's goals as their own.
- Natural leadership authority: Commands respect through competence and conduct, not just title. Ability to align diverse teams around a common direction.
- Reliability and discretion: Someone leadership can trust implicitly with sensitive information and high-stakes decisions.
- Bridge-building: Skilled at translating high-level strategy into actionable, ground-level plans, and vice versa.

What we Offer:

- A high-impact leadership role at the intersection of strategy and execution.
- Direct exposure to political consulting at a senior level.
- Remuneration- As per the last drawn CTC or industry standards.
